In a statement on Sunday night, Lebanon's Hezbollah strongly condemned the assassination of martyr Ali Ramzi al-Aswad, one of the commanders of Quds forces, the military branch of the Islamic Jihad in Syria.

Iran PressMiddle East: 'Ali Ramzi Al-Asoud', one of the commanders of Saraya al-Quds (the military branch of Islamic Jihad), was shot dead on Sunday morning in the Syrian battlefields in the Rif Dimashq Governorate. The Islamic Jihad movement announced that there are signs of the assassination of Ramzi al-Aswad by the Zionist regime.

It is stated in this statement: "This crime occurs when the Zionist regime in occupied Palestine suffers greatly from the attacks of the resistance forces."

Hezbollah announced: "The assassination of the resistance movement leaders will not only achieve the goals that the enemy is looking for, but such attacks will increase the vigilance and awakening of the Arab and Islamic nations."

The Palestinian Islamic Resistance Movement (Hamas) also condemned the assassination of one of the leaders of "Seraya al-Quds" in Syria and described it as a cowardly act.

Hamas emphasized: "The crimes of the Zionist regime will not discourage the Palestinian nation from continuing the path of resistance and they will keep on this path until the final victory."
